Rodrygo Linked with Liverpool as Díaz and Díaz replacements Emerge

Liverpool are reportedly exploring potential replacements for Luis Díaz amid speculation linking the colombian winger with bayern Munich and Barcelona. One name emerging as a target is Real Madrid’s Rodrygo. The Brazilian international has seen limited game time under new coach Xabi Alonso at the club World Cup, leading many to believe he is not a favored option. Arsenal were previously interested, but the imminent arrival of Noni Madueke from Chelsea is expected to end their pursuit of a winger. Meanwhile, German reports suggest Bayern Munich may turn their attention to Arsenal’s leandro trossard if their pursuit of Díaz proves unsuccessful.

In othre transfer news, Brighton’s Evan Ferguson is set to join Roma on a season-long loan. After a less impactful spell at West Ham, Ferguson will be hoping a move to Italy provides a fresh start. Roma are also reportedly interested in signing Lens’s Elvestorment, who is also a target for Everton.

nottingham Forest’s pursuit of PSV winger Johan Bakayoko faces a hurdle as the player is keen on joining a Champions League club.However, Forest could potentially secure a Europa League spot this week.
